firstly they fizz. after 3 days a paste forms on top of the shell parts that are out of the vinegar, and around the liquid level of the bowl. we removed the shells from the vinegar and compared them with untouched shells. the vinegar shells were crumbly. we could break them with our hands, compared to the untouched shells which were still hard and shattered when dropped on the ground.

Nope... The vinegar dissolves the calcium in the egg-shell - leaving behind the inner membrane surrounding the albumen and yolk. It is an irreversible reaction.
